The AI Robots Market growth is rapidly transforming industries globally as organizations embrace advanced robotic solutions to enhance productivity and efficiency. From manufacturing to healthcare, AI-powered robots are optimizing operations by automating repetitive tasks and performing complex functions with precision. AI Robots Market Size was estimated at 11.34 USD Billion in 2024. The AI Robots industry is projected to grow from 14.68 USD Billion in 2025 to 193.97 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 29.45% during the forecast period 2025 - 2035. The integration of artificial intelligence, machine learning, and robotics technology is fueling demand for intelligent automation solutions, enabling businesses to reduce operational costs and accelerate innovation.

Technological advancements in AI robotics are a major driver of market expansion. Smart sensors, improved AI algorithms, and adaptive learning systems empower robots to perform tasks that require cognitive reasoning. In manufacturing, AI robots enhance production line efficiency and maintain product quality. In healthcare, they assist in surgeries, patient monitoring, and rehabilitation. The logistics sector benefits from autonomous robots for warehousing, sorting, and delivery, reducing human error and increasing operational efficiency. North America and Europe lead in adoption due to strong infrastructure and high technological readiness, while Asia-Pacific is emerging rapidly thanks to industrialization and government-backed AI initiatives.

Market growth is also driven by strategic collaborations, mergers, and acquisitions among key players. Leading robotics firms invest heavily in R&D to create next-generation AI robots with advanced perception and connectivity capabilities. Collaborative robots (cobots) are gaining traction for their ability to work alongside humans safely, enhancing flexibility and productivity. Furthermore, regulatory frameworks are evolving to ensure safe AI robot deployment, balancing innovation with safety standards. Businesses are increasingly integrating AI robots with IoT and cloud platforms to streamline operations and enable real-time analytics, further propelling market growth.

Regional Insights:

  • North America: Leading adoption due to advanced industrial automation.

  • Europe: Strong growth in automotive and industrial robotics sectors.

  • Asia-Pacific: Rapid industrialization, R&D investment, and government support.

  • Rest of the World: Gradual adoption in logistics, defense, and healthcare applications.
